Abstract

We establish existence of multiple solutions of the semilinear elliptic equation 7766UM0001.gif where N ≥ 3, 2 < p < 2N/(N - 2), and a(x) and q(x) tend to some positive limits a and q respectively as |x| → ∞. Assuming some weak one-sided asymptotic estimates for a(x) and q(x), we prove that (℘) has at least 7766ILM0001.gif pairs ±u of nontrivial weak solutions.
Keywords: Nonlinear Schroumldinger equations; Lack of compactness; Flow invariance; Minimax methods
Mathematics Subject Classification: 35J20; 35J60
